What are Clear Aligners?

Clear aligners are custom-made, thin trays that gradually move misaligned teeth into their intended positions. They serve as an alternate choice to traditional braces; they provide an almost invisible solution to orthodontic problems. Aligners are made of BPA-free plastic and thus removable for easier eating and hygiene.
Before Starting Clear Aligner Treatment
1. Initial Consultation
The subsequent step involves scheduling a consultation with a dentist or an orthodontist. During the appointment, your provider will examine your teeth and discuss your goals. X-rays, photographs, and digital scans are then used to create a personalized treatment plan.
2. Candidacy Assessment
Not everyone can be treated with clear aligners. In some cases, an extreme bite problem or an involved dental situation might require traditional braces. It will be your provider who determines whether aligners fit your needs.
3. Understanding the Process
Thus, before making any commitment, it is important to understand how clear aligners work. You'll receive a series of aligner trays, each slightly adjusted to gradually shift your teeth into place. The average duration of treatment is 6-18 months, depending on your case.
4. Cost and Insurance
Clear aligners can be expensive, so it’s important to discuss cost and payment options. Many dental insurance plans cover orthodontic treatments, but every plan is different.
5. Preparing for Treatment
Once you decide to proceed, your provider will take impressions or digital scans of your teeth. These will be used to create your personalized aligners. You will also receive instructions on how to maintain them.
During Clear Aligner Treatment
1. Receiving your Aligners
When it's time to change your aligners, you return to your provider's office. They ensure the trays fit properly and provide instructions on wearing and maintaining them.
2. Wearing of the Aligners
For the best result, aligners should be worn 20-22 hours a day. They should only be removed for eating, drinking (other than water), and oral hygiene. The key is consistency.
3. Switching the Aligners
You will switch to a new set of aligners every 1-2 weeks. Each tray applies gentle pressure that gradually moves your teeth. Regular check-ups with your provider are essential to monitor your progress.
4. Discomfort Relief
Discomfort is expected when starting a new tray of aligners. Pain killers available over the counter and orthodontic wax will assist in soothing soreness.
5. Oral Care
Clear aligners are much easier for brushing and flossing than traditional braces. However, ensure to clean your aligners daily to prevent bacteria buildup.
After Clear Aligner Treatment
1. Final Results
Magnificent transformation is what you'll have after treatment. Your teeth will be straightened as well as your eyes will gaze into a more aligned and aesthetically appealing smile.
2. Evaluation After Treatment
This is the stage where your provider evaluates the treatment results to ensure your bite is properly aligned. Minor adjustments may be made if needed.
3. Retainer
To keep your new smile intact, you’ll need to wear retainers to prevent your teeth from shifting back to their original positions. Retainers can be either fixed or removable depending on your choice.
4. Long-Term Care
In addition, continue to practice good oral hygiene to keep teeth and gums healthy. Regular dental visits are essential for maintaining oral health.
5. Enjoy Your New Smile
When the orthodontic treatment is completed, you can confidently show off your smile to the world. Clear aligners improve cosmetics and enhance healthy oral function.
Benefits of Clear Aligner
1. Discreet Appearance
Clear aligners are almost invisible, providing an advantage that appeals to adults and teens alike.
2. Comfortable and Removable
Aligners are smooth and can be removed for special occasions or for meals, unlike braces.
3. Excellent Oral Hygiene
With removable aligners, brushing and flossing becomes easier, hence lowering the risk of cavities and gum disease.
4. Predictable Outcomes
The technology provides accurate planning of your treatment that guarantees predictability and effectiveness of the outcome.
5. Shorter Duration of Treatment
Clear aligners are often quicker in producing results than braces.
Tips for Success with Clear Aligners
- Strictly adhere to your provider's procedures.
- Wear your aligners for the prescribed duration every single day.
- Keep your aligners clean, so no stains or odors develop.
- Attend all scheduled check-up appointments to review progress.
- Patience is a virtue; wait for results to show because the outcome will surely pay off.
